Using Cloud Solutions with IT Manage Service

Leveraging Cloud Solutions in IT Managed Services: In today’s rapidly evolving digital landscape, businesses are constantly seeking innovative ways to streamline their operations, enhance efficiency, and stay ahead of the competition. One of the most transformative technologies driving this evolution is cloud computing. Cloud solutions have revolutionized the way businesses manage theirIT infrastructure, offering unprecedented flexibility, scalability, and cost-efficiency. In this comprehensive guide, we’ll delve into the world of cloud solutions in IT managed services, exploring everything from the basics of cloud computing to the implementation best practices and real-world case studies. Whether you’re a seasoned IT professional looking to enhance your organization’s infrastructure or a business owner seeking to optimize your IT management strategy, this guide will provide you with the insights and knowledge you need to harness the power of cloud solutions effectively. Understanding Cloud Computing Basics Before diving into the specifics of cloud solutions in IT managed services, it’s essential to have a solid understanding of cloud computing fundamentals. Cloud computing, at its heart, is the practice of providing various forms of computer support (such as servers, storage, databases, networking, software, and more) through an online resource the cloud.Unlike traditional on-premises IT infrastructure, where resources are housed locally on physical servers, cloud computing enables users to access computing resources on-demand, from anywhere with an internet connection. Benefits of Cloud Solutions for IT Management The adoption of cloud solutions offers a plethora of benefits for IT management, ranging from cost savings and scalability to enhanced flexibility and agility. By migrating IT infrastructure and applications to the cloud, organizations can reduce capital expenditure on hardware and maintenance, while also benefiting from the ability to scale resources up or down dynamically based on demand. Additionally, cloud solutions enable IT teams to focus more on innovation and strategic initiatives, rather than mundane maintenance tasks, driving business growth and competitiveness. Types of Cloud Solutions Offered in IT Managed Services Cloud solutions come in various forms, each catering to different business needs and requirements. From public clouds offered by third-party providers like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P), to private clouds hosted on dedicated infrastructure, and hybrid clouds combining elements of both public and private clouds – there’s a solution for every organization. Moreover, specialized cloud services such as Software as a Service (SaaS), Infrastructure as a Service (IaaS), and Platform as a Service (PaaS) offer tailored solutions for specific use cases, providing unparalleled flexibility and customization options. Key Components of a Cloud Solution in IT Management Infrastructure: The underlying hardware and software resources that power the cloud environment, including servers, storage, networking equipment, and virtualization technology. Management Tools: Tools and platforms designed to facilitate the provisioning, monitoring, and management of cloud resources, ensuring optimal performance and resource utilization. Security Mechanisms: Robust security measures and protocols to protect data, applications, and infrastructure from cyber threats and unauthorized access, safeguarding the integrity and confidentiality of sensitive information. Scalability and Elasticity: The ability of the cloud environment to scale resources up or down dynamically in response to changing workload demands, ensuring optimal performance and cost-efficiency. Integration Capabilities: Seamless integration with existing IT systems and applications, enabling interoperability and data sharing across the organization’s infrastructure. Implementing Cloud Solutions: Best Practices and Considerations When embarking on a cloud migration or implementation project, it’s essential to follow best practices and considerations to ensure a smooth and successful transition. Here are some key considerations to keep in mind: Assessment and Planning: Conduct a thorough assessment of your existing IT infrastructure, applications, and workloads to identify suitable candidates for migration to the cloud. Develop a comprehensive migration plan outlining timelines, resource requirements, and potential challenges. Data Migration and Integration: Develop a robust data migration strategy to ensure seamless transfer of data to the cloud while minimizing downtime and disruptions. Consideration should also be given to integrating cloud-based applications and services with existing on-premises systems to ensure interoperability and data consistency. Security and Compliance: Prioritize security and compliance considerations throughout the cloud implementation process, implementing robust security controls, encryption mechanisms, and access management policies to protect sensitive data and ensure regulatory compliance. Performance Optimization: Continuously monitor and optimize the performance of your cloud environment, leveraging automation tools and performance analytics to identify and address bottlenecks, optimize resource utilization, and enhance overall efficiency. Training and Education: Invest in training and education for IT staff to ensure they have the necessary skills and expertise to effectively manage and operate the cloud environment. Provide ongoing training and support to keep staff abreast of the latest cloud technologies and best practices. By following these best practices and considerations, you can maximize the benefits of cloud solutions while minimizing risks and disruptions to your IT operations. Security and Compliance in Cloud-Based IT Management Solutions Security and compliance are paramount considerations in cloud-based IT management solutions, particularly given the increasing prevalence of cyber threats and regulatory requirements. Cloud security encompasses a range of measures and practices designed to protect data, applications, and infrastructure hosted in the cloud from unauthorized access, data breaches, and other security threats. Scalability and Flexibility: Leveraging Cloud Solutions for Business Growth One of the most significant advantages of cloud solutions is their inherent scalability and flexibility, enabling businesses to scale resources up or down dynamically in response to changing business needs and demands. Whether you’re experiencing rapid growth and need to expand your infrastructure quickly, or facing a downturn and need to scale back resources to reduce costs, cloud solutions offer unparalleled flexibility and agility to adapt to your evolving business requirements. Cost Considerations and ROI Analysis for Cloud Solutions While cloud solutions offer numerous benefits in terms of scalability, flexibility, and agility, it’s essential to consider the cost implications and conduct a thorough return on investment (ROI) analysis before embarking on a cloud migration or implementation project. While cloud solutions can lead to cost savings in terms of reduced capital expenditure on hardware and maintenance, as well as improved operational efficiency, there are also costs associated
Cloud Solution : A Comprehensive Deep Dive

Cloud Solution: A Comprehensive Deep Dive In the evolving landscape of technology, businesses are continually seeking ways to enhance efficiency, reduce costs, and stay competitive. One of the most transformative innovations in recent years has been the adoption of cloud solutions. This comprehensive deep dive will explore what cloud solutions are, how they work, the various types available, and their impact on modern businesses. What Is a Cloud Solution? A cloud solution refers to a service or resource provided over the internet, allowing businesses and individuals to access, store, and manage data or applications without the need for physical hardware on-site. Instead of relying on local servers, cloud solutions enable users to harness the power of remote servers hosted in data centers around the world. This shift from traditional on-premises infrastructure to cloud-based resources offers numerous benefits, including flexibility, scalability, and cost savings. The Evolution of Cloud Computing The concept of cloud computing dates back several decades, but it has only gained mainstream traction in the last 20 years. The cloud’s evolution can be traced through several key phases Mainframe and Client-Server Era: Initially, organizations relied on centralized mainframe computers, with users accessing resources through terminals. This model evolved into client-server architecture, where local servers handled computing tasks. Virtualization: The introduction of virtualization technology allowed multiple operating systems to run on a single physical server, paving the way for more efficient use of resources and laying the foundation for cloud computing. Cloud Computing Emergence: In the early 2000s, companies like Amazon Web Services (AWS) began offering cloud-based services, enabling businesses to rent computing power and storage on demand. This was the beginning of the cloud computing era. Expansion and Diversification: Today, cloud computing has expanded to include a wide range of services, from infrastructure to software, and has become a cornerstone of digital transformation for businesses of all sizes. Types of Cloud Solutions Cloud solutions can be categorized into several types, each offering distinct advantages depending on the needs of the business. Infrastructure as a Service (IaaS) IaaS provides virtualized computing resources over the internet. Instead of purchasing and maintaining physical servers, businesses can rent computing infrastructure on a pay-as-you-go basis. This includes virtual machines, storage, and networking. IaaS is ideal for businesses that require a scalable and flexible infrastructure without the overhead of managing physical hardware. Key Benefits: Scalability: Easily scale resources up or down based on demand. Cost-Efficiency: Pay only for the resources you use. Flexibility: Deploy and manage virtual machines and networks with ease. Platform as a Service (PaaS) PaaS provides a platform for developers to create, deploy, and manage applications without worrying about the underlying infrastructure. This cloud solution provides the tools and services needed to develop applications, including operating systems, databases, and development frameworks. Key Benefits: Simplified Development: Focus on coding and development rather than managing infrastructure. Faster Time-to-Market: Quickly develop and deploy applications. Collaboration: Facilitates collaboration among development teams. Software as a Service (SaaS) SaaS provides software programs over the internet on a subscription basis. Users can access these applications through a web browser, eliminating the need for installation and maintenance. Common examples include customer relationship management (CRM) systems, email services, and productivity tools like Microsoft Office 365. Key Benefits: Accessibility: Applications are accessible from any device with an internet connection. Automatic Updates: Software is automatically updated with the latest features and security patches. Cost Savings: Reduces the need for upfront software purchases and maintenance. productivity tools like Microsoft Office 365. Function as a Service (FaaS) FaaS, also known as serverless computing, allows developers to run code in response to events without managing servers. With FaaS, you only pay for the compute time your code consumes, making it a cost-effective solution for applications with variable or unpredictable workloads. Key Benefits: Efficiency: No need to manage servers or infrastructure. Cost-Effective: Pay only for the compute resources used during execution. Scalability: Resource levels may be easily increased or decreased in response to demand. Advantages of Cloud Solutions The adoption of cloud solutions has brought numerous advantages to businesses, transforming the way they operate and compete in the digital age. Cost Savings One of the most significant benefits of cloud solutions is the reduction in capital expenditure. Businesses no longer need to invest in expensive hardware, software licenses, or data centers. Instead, they can access these resources on a subscription basis, turning what was once a significant capital expense into an operational cost. Scalability and Flexibility Cloud solutions provide unparalleled scalability. Whether a business experiences rapid growth or seasonal fluctuations in demand, cloud services can easily scale resources up or down to meet changing needs. This flexibility ensures that businesses only pay for what they use, optimizing resource allocation. Disaster Recovery and Business Continuity Cloud solutions offer robust disaster recovery options, ensuring that data is regularly backed up and can be quickly restored in the event of an outage or disaster. This enhances business continuity by minimizing downtime and ensuring that critical operations can resume swiftly. Collaboration and Accessibility With cloud solutions, teams can collaborate more effectively, regardless of their physical location. Cloud-based applications allow multiple users to access and work on the same documents or projects simultaneously, fostering a more collaborative and efficient work environment. Security While some businesses may have concerns about data security in the cloud, reputable cloud service providers invest heavily in security measures, including encryption, firewalls, and regular security audits. Additionally, cloud solutions often include compliance with industry-specific regulations, helping businesses meet their legal and regulatory obligations. Challenges and Considerations Data Privacy and Compliance Data privacy is a critical concern, especially for businesses handling sensitive information. It’s essential to choose a cloud provider that complies with relevant data protection regulations, such as GDPR or HIPAA, to ensure that your data is handled securely and legally. Vendor Lock-In Many businesses worry about vendor lock-in, where switching providers becomes difficult due to proprietary technologies or data formats. To mitigate this risk, businesses should choose providers that support interoperability and open standards. Cost Management